Follow
Peter-Michael Osera
Title
Cited by
Cited by
Year
Type-and-example-directed program synthesis
PM Osera, S Zdancewic
ACM SIGPLAN Notices 50 (6), 619-630, 2015
2782015
Compiler error messages considered unhelpful: The landscape of text-based programming error message research
BA Becker, P Denny, R Pettit, D Bouchard, DJ Bouvier, B Harrington, ...
Proceedings of the working group reports on innovation and technology iná…, 2019
1492019
Example-directed synthesis: a type-theoretic interpretation
J Frankle, PM Osera, D Walker, S Zdancewic
ACM Sigplan Notices 51 (1), 802-815, 2016
1362016
Nifty assignments
N Parlante, J Zelenski, D Feinberg, K Mishra, J Hug, K Wayne, ...
Proceedings of the 2017 ACM SIGCSE Technical Symposium on Computer Scienceá…, 2017
52*2017
Dependent interoperability
PM Osera, V Sj÷berg, S Zdancewic
Proceedings of the sixth workshop on Programming languages meets programá…, 2012
312012
Ironclad c++ a library-augmented type-safe subset of c++
C DeLozier, R Eisenberg, S Nagarakatte, PM Osera, MMK Martin, ...
ACM SIGPLAN Notices 48 (10), 287-304, 2013
262013
Constraint-based type-directed program synthesis
PM Osera
Proceedings of the 4th ACM SIGPLAN International Workshop on Type-Drivená…, 2019
152019
Unexpected tokens: A review of programming error messages and design guidelines for the future
BA Becker, P Denny, R Pettit, D Bouchard, DJ Bouvier, B Harrington, ...
Proceedings of the 2019 ACM conference on innovation and technology iná…, 2019
152019
Uncommon teaching languages
MC Lewis, D Blank, K Bruce, PM Osera
Proceedings of the 47th ACM Technical Symposium on Computing Scienceá…, 2016
82016
Teaching induction with functional programming and a proof assistant
PM Osera, S Zdancewic
SPLASH Educators Symposium (SPLASH-E), 2013
82013
Example-directed synthesis: A type-theoretic interpretation (extended version)
J Frankle, PM Osera, D Walker, S Zdancewic
Technical Report MS-CIS-15-12. University of Pennsylvania, 2015
72015
Program synthesis with types
PM Osera
University of Pennsylvania, 2015
62015
Compiler error messages considered unhelpful
BA Becker, P Denny, R Pettit, D Bouchard, DJ Bouvier, B Harrington, ...
Proceedings of the Working Group Reports on Innovation and Technology iná…, 2019
52019
ORC2A: A Proof Assistant for Undergraduate Education
J Chen, M Gopalaswamy, P Pradhan, S Son, PM Osera
Proceedings of the 2017 ACM SIGCSE Technical Symposium on Computer Scienceá…, 2017
42017
Core Ironclad
PM Osera, RA Eisenberg, C DeLozier, S Nagarakatte, MMK Martin, ...
42013
Making induction meaningful, recursively
PM Osera, B Yorgey
Proceedings of the 45th ACM technical symposium on Computer scienceá…, 2014
32014
Judgment of code style
N Close, A Hawkins, S Sureshkumar, PM Osera, L Ungar, S Zdancewic
Senior Design Project. University of Pennsylvania, 2014
32014
A Bridge Anchored on Both Sides: Formal Deduction in Introductory CS, and Code Proofs in Discrete Math
DG Wonnacott, PM Osera
arXiv preprint arXiv:1907.04134, 2019
22019
Mentoring student teaching assistants for computer science
C Garrod, J Forbes, C Lewis, PM Osera
Proceedings of the 47th ACM Technical Symposium on Computing Scienceá…, 2016
22016
Reactamole: Functional Reactive Molecular Programming
TH Klinge, JI Lathrop, PM Osera, A Rogers
27th International Conference on DNA Computing and Molecular Programmingá…, 2021
12021
The system can't perform the operation now. Try again later.
Articles 1–20